India Revises CPI Basket, Reduces Food Weighting to 36.75% in New Series

India Revises CPI Basket, Reduces Food Weighting to 36.75% in New Series

India will rebase its consumer price index to 2024 and reduce the share of food in the CPI basket to 36.75% under a revamped series. RBC Lowers OMV to Underperform Citing Multi-Segment Earnings Pressure

RBC Lowers OMV to Underperform Citing Multi-Segment Earnings Pressure

RBC Capital Markets cut its rating on OMV AG to 'underperform' from 'sector perform' and trimmed its price target to €46 from €50, pointing to near-term headwinds across chemicals, European gas exposure and refining. Berenberg Lifts Lam Research Target to $265 as WFE Outlook Strengthens

Berenberg Lifts Lam Research Target to $265 as WFE Outlook Strengthens

Berenberg raised its price objective on Lam Research to $265 from $250 while keeping a Buy rating after the company's January earnings call signaled stronger wafer fabrication equipment (WFE) spending ahead.
